The Critical Role of Image Optimization

Images are the backbone of engaging web content, from vibrant product photos on e-commerce sites to stunning visuals in portfolios. However, unoptimized images can be a major bottleneck, accounting for 50-70% of a webpage’s total size, according to web performance studies. Large image files slow download times, increase server strain, and frustrate users, particularly on mobile devices with limited bandwidth.

Understanding TinyPNG

TinyPNG is an online image optimization platform renowned for its ability to shrink PNG and JPEG file sizes significantly while maintaining near-original quality. Using advanced smart lossy compression, TinyPNG achieves impressive results that make it a favorite among web professionals. The tool is accessible via its website, plugins for platforms like WordPress and Shopify, and an API for developers seeking automation.

TinyPNG’s free tier allows compression of up to 20 images per month (5MB max per file), while the Pro version unlocks bulk processing and higher limits, catering to businesses and high-volume users.

How TinyPNG Compresses Images

TinyPNG’s compression process is both sophisticated and user-friendly. Here’s a closer look at its core techniques:

  1. Quantization: TinyPNG reduces the number of colors in an image, eliminating shades that are indistinguishable to the human eye. This drastically cuts file size without affecting perceived quality.
  2. Lossy Compression: For JPEGs, TinyPNG applies lossy techniques to discard non-essential data. For PNGs, it optimizes file structure and compresses pixel data efficiently.
  3. Metadata Removal: Unnecessary metadata, such as camera settings or geolocation, is stripped to further reduce file size.
  4. Transparency Handling: TinyPNG preserves alpha channels in PNGs, ensuring transparent backgrounds remain intact post-compression.

The result? Images that are 50-80% smaller but visually indistinguishable from their originals, making them perfect for web use.

Best Practices for Maximizing TinyPNG’s Potential

To get the most out of TinyPNG, adopt these strategies:

1. Compress Early

Optimize images before uploading them to your website or CMS to minimize server load and streamline content management.

2. Choose the Right Format

  • JPEG: Use for photos or images with complex color gradients.
  • PNG: Opt for graphics, logos, or images requiring transparency.

TinyPNG handles both formats expertly, so select based on your content’s needs.

3. Utilize Bulk Processing

For large image sets, upgrade to TinyPNG Pro to compress multiple files at once, saving time on high-volume projects.

4. Combine with Web Optimization Techniques

Enhance TinyPNG’s impact with complementary strategies:

  • Lazy Loading: Load images only when they’re visible to users.
  • Responsive Images: Use HTML srcset to deliver appropriately sized images for different devices.
  • CDN Usage: Pair with a content delivery network to cache and serve images faster.

5. Verify Quality

Post-compression, inspect images to ensure they meet your standards. TinyPNG compression is designed to be imperceptible, but testing on various screens is wise.

6. Automate with API

For large-scale projects, integrate TinyPNG’s API to automate compression during content uploads or build processes, ensuring consistent optimization.

TinyPNG Compared to Alternatives

TinyPNG is a top-tier tool, but how does it compare to competitors like Squoosh, Compress JPEG, or Optimizilla?

  • TinyPNG vs. Squoosh: Squoosh offers more format options (e.g., WebP, AVIF) and a visual preview but requires manual tweaking. TinyPNG is faster and more automated.
  • TinyPNG vs. Compress JPEG: Compress JPEG focuses solely on JPEGs and lacks PNG support. TinyPNG’s dual-format support makes it more versatile.
  • TinyPNG vs. Optimizilla: Optimizilla allows fine-tuned compression settings, but TinyPNG’s simplicity and quality preservation make it more user-friendly.

TinyPNG excels for its ease of use and consistent results, though users needing advanced formats like AVIF may explore other tools.
